Freigeben über


MFRegisterPlatformWithMMCSS-Funktion (mfapi.h)

Registriert die standardmäßigen Arbeitswarteschlangen der Microsoft Media Foundation-Plattform mit dem Multimedia Class Scheduler Service (MMCSS).

Syntax

HRESULT MFRegisterPlatformWithMMCSS(
  [in]      PCWSTR wszClass,
  [in, out] DWORD  *pdwTaskId,
  [in]      LONG   lPriority
);

Die Parameter

[in] wszClass

Der Name der MMCSS-Aufgabe.

[in, out] pdwTaskId

Der MMCSS-Vorgangsbezeichner. Geben Sie bei eingaben eine vorhandene MCCSS-Aufgabengruppen-ID an, oder verwenden Sie den Wert Null, um eine neue Aufgabengruppe zu erstellen. Empfängt bei der Ausgabe die tatsächliche Vorgangsgruppen-ID.

[in] lPriority

Die Basispriorität der Arbeitswarteschlangenthreads.

Rückgabewert

Wenn diese Funktion erfolgreich ist, wird S_OK zurückgegeben. Andernfalls wird ein HRESULT-Fehlercode zurückgegeben.

Bemerkungen

Um die Registrierung der Plattformarbeitswarteschlangen aus der MMCSS-Klasse aufzuheben, rufen Sie MFUnregisterPlatformFromMMCSS auf.

Anforderungen

Anforderung Wert
Mindestens unterstützter Client Windows 8 [nur Desktop-Apps]
Mindestanforderungen für unterstützte Server Windows Server 2012 [nur Desktop-Apps]
Zielplattform Fenster
Header mfapi.h
Library Mfplat.lib
DLL Mfplat.dll

Siehe auch

Media Foundation-Funktionen

Verbesserungen bei Der Arbeitswarteschlange und Threading